Jerome Ford Receiving Yards
Player Prop Week 6

Pittsburgh Steelers vs Cleveland Browns

 
 
 
Jerome Ford Receiving Yards Prop is currently Over/Under 7.5 (-110/-120).

The money has been on the Under as it opened 7.5 @ -115 before it was bet down to 7.5 @ -120.
FACTORS THAT FAVOR THE OVER:
  • A throwing game script is suggested by the Browns being a -6.5-point underdog in this week's contest.
  • The 3rd-highest number of plays in the league have been called by the Browns this year (a monstrous 62.6 per game on average).
  • The Pittsburgh Steelers defense has been a bit of pass funnel this year, eliciting opposing QBs to attempt the 9th-most passes in the NFL (36.2 per game) this year.
  • Jerome Ford's 40.9% Snap% this season reflects a significant decrease in his offensive usage over last season's 54.8% mark.
  • The Steelers pass defense has been gouged for the 7th-highest Adjusted Completion% in the league (86.7%) vs. RBs since the start of last season (86.7%).

  • FACTORS THAT FAVOR THE UNDER:
  • Right now, the 4th-least pass-oriented offense in the league (57.9% in a neutral context) according to our trusted projection set is the Cleveland Browns.
  • The predictive model expects the Browns to run the 5th-fewest offensive plays among all teams this week with 62.9 plays, given their underlying traits and game dynamics.
  • When it comes to air yards, Jerome Ford ranks in the lowly 15th percentile among RBs this year, averaging just -5.0 per game.
  • When talking about protecting the quarterback (and the significance it has on all air attack metrics), the O-line of the Cleveland Browns profiles as the 4th-worst in the league this year.
  • Jerome Ford has put up substantially fewer adjusted receiving yards per game (8.0) this season than he did last season (16.0).
